Transaction 81a8df85e91d5ba41377b0515a5a3c1931e37814abd16b356945aeec8d4266e8
1 Input
1 Output
-
81a8df85e91d5ba41377b0515a5a3c1931e37814abd16b356945aeec8d4266e8:0
- value
- 31699
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87a38248d5d0971a6c37b6b50e12ae38e7677b44 OP_EQUAL
- address
- 3E4D2EspAzMnmyLWqMdnGM4NNtiRJ3EVyT